Anguilla

The Valley, Anguilla๐Ÿ‡ฆ๐Ÿ‡ฎ

Anguilla

Founded: 1990
Venue: James Ronald Webster Park
Capacity: 4.000
League: World Cup - Qualification CONCACAFWorld Cup - Qualification CONCACAF,ย 2026